package eventsource
import (
"context"
"errors"
"fmt"
"log/slog"
"sync"
"time"
"github.com/go-mixins/eventsource/driver"
)
// ErrTooManyRetries is returned when there are persistent concurrency errors detected
var ErrTooManyRetries = errors.New("too many retries")
type Service[T, A any] struct {
Repository *Repository[T, A] // Repository implementation
RetryTimeout time.Duration // Timeout to retry Commands on concurrency conflict. Defaults to 100ms.
MaxRetries int // Maximum retries on concurrency conflict. After that error is signalled.
ErrorHandler func(error) // Specifies external handler for asynchronous errors.
Logger *slog.Logger
handlers map[string]InternalRule[T]
once sync.Once
}
// NewService provides service with string IDs
func NewService[T any](r *Repository[T, string]) *Service[T, string] {
return &Service[T, string]{
Repository: r,
}
}
func (s *Service[T, A]) retryTimeout() time.Duration {
if s.RetryTimeout != 0 {
return s.RetryTimeout
}
return time.Millisecond * 100
}
func (s *Service[T, A]) maxRetries() int {
if s.MaxRetries != 0 {
return s.MaxRetries
}
return 10
}
func (s *Service[T, A]) logger() *slog.Logger {
if s.Logger != nil {
return s.Logger
}
return slog.Default()
}
var ErrRetryCommand = errors.New("retry command")
// Execute the Command on Aggregate with specified ID and latest version available at the moment.
func (s *Service[T, A]) Execute(ctx context.Context, id A, cmd Command[T]) (rErr error) {
var t T
for i := 0; i < s.maxRetries(); i++ {
ag, err := s.Repository.Load(ctx, id, -1)
if err != nil {
return err
}
if err := ag.Execute(ctx, cmd); errors.Is(err, ErrRetryCommand) {
time.Sleep(s.retryTimeout())
continue
} else if err != nil {
return fmt.Errorf("executing %T on %T with ID %v: %w", cmd, t, id, err)
}
if err := s.Repository.Save(ctx, ag); errors.Is(err, driver.ErrConcurrency) {
time.Sleep(s.retryTimeout())
continue
} else if err != nil {
return fmt.Errorf("saving aggregate %T with ID %v: %+v", t, id, err)
}
return nil
}
return fmt.Errorf("executing %T on %T with ID %v: %w", cmd, t, id, ErrTooManyRetries)
}
